Perlapine

Perlapine structure

Perlapine 

structure
  • CAS No:

    1977-11-3

  • Formula:

    C19H21N3

  • Chemical Name:

    Perlapine

  • Synonyms:

    11H-Dibenz[b,e]azepine,6-(4-methyl-1-piperazinyl)-;Morphanthridine,6-(4-methyl-1-piperazinyl)-;6-(4-Methyl-1-piperazinyl)-11H-dibenz[b,e]azepine;Perlapine;6-(4-Methyl-1-piperazinyl)morphanthridine;AW 142333;Hypnodin;MP 11;HF 2333;NSC 291840

Computed Properties

Molecular Weight:291.4
XLogP3:2.8
Hydrogen Bond Acceptor Count:2
Rotatable Bond Count:1
Exact Mass:291.173547683
Monoisotopic Mass:291.173547683
Topological Polar Surface Area:18.8
Heavy Atom Count:22
Complexity:411
Covalently-Bonded Unit Count:1
Compound Is Canonicalized:Yes
